Food Safety Incident Report
Date: November 4, 2025
A recent food safety incident has been reported involving false production dates detected in food products and food additives. This issue has raised significant concerns regarding the integrity of food labeling practices, which are crucial for consumer safety and trust.
The origin of this issue has been traced back to China, where fraudulent labeling practices have been identified. Accurate labeling is essential not only for compliance with food safety regulations but also for ensuring that consumers are informed about the products they purchase. Misleading information regarding production dates can lead to serious health risks, as consumers may unknowingly consume products that are past their safe consumption period.
The incident falls under the category of fraud, specifically related to labeling, which is a critical aspect of food safety. Regulatory authorities, including the State Administration for Market Regulation, are actively investigating the matter to ensure that appropriate measures are taken to prevent such incidents in the future.
